Trivia Question: In what city was Franz Ferdinand assassinated? Answer: Sarajevo Sarajevo is both the most populous city and capital city of the nation of Bosnia and Herzegovina. A Serbian national murdered Ferdinand in this city back in 1914. The resulting chaos sparked World War One. Click Here To Take Today’s History Quiz

Trivia Question: The Thrilla in Manilla was a legendary boxing match between Muhammad Ali and what rival boxer? Answer: Joe Frazier Ali and Frazier’s previous fights had been mad spectacles. The Thrilla in Manilla was no different. An estimated 1 billion people watched the fight on television globally. Click Here To Take Today’s History Quiz
